Output 77575389f14a9f21e2274ec2df7708e8ef857ef28cd28691277a29aed88afb21:1

value
1385381
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ff66f312d7ea8f1e85fa4f90c6e4e9d4b897b6b5 OP_EQUALVERIFY OP_CHECKSIG
address
1QHSdyV3jsCPJ6CJfLuLgZBzyPneBd78m1
transaction
77575389f14a9f21e2274ec2df7708e8ef857ef28cd28691277a29aed88afb21
spent
true